About the role

The Supply Planning Manager is responsible for the development and deployment of the Supply Plan for both purchased finished goods and manufactured goods. This role will manage a team of Supply Planners in the US, collaborate extensively with the Supply Planning team in Mexico, and serve as the primary Supply Planning point of contact for all purchased and produced product stored within the Vestis DC network.

The objective is to efficiently plan and utilize Vestis’s manufacturing capacities and vendor network to generate the most efficient and accurate supply plan with an optimal mix of inventory to exceed customer fill rate requirements at the lowest reasonable cost. The role includes executive report-outs in the monthly S&OP cadence and strategic leadership meetings, as well as designing more efficient Supply Planning processes leveraging existing technology and reporting.

This role is highly collaborative, frequently partnering with Procurement & Sourcing, Demand Planning, Production, Transportation, Distribution, and Sales.

Responsibilities

  • Lead the Supply Planning team to efficiently plan and utilize Vestis’s manufacturing capacities and external network, generate the most efficient and accurate production & purchasing plan, and support an optimal mix of inventory to exceed customer expectations at the lowest possible landed cost.
  • Track team performance to assess fill rates and backorders (in units and $), production plan adherence, inventory target management (including turns), and inventory obsolescence management.
  • Build and present the Annual Inventory Budget.
  • Create an inventory target strategy that aligns with fill rate requirements while adhering to the inventory budget and monitor adherence within the Supply Planning group.
  • Collaborate with key external vendor partners to ensure purchase plan adherence.
  • Provide ongoing training, coaching, and development of the Supply Planning team to ensure clarity around delivery of the most efficient and optimal supply (production & purchased finished good) plan.
  • Collaborate cross-functionally to optimize the use of Vestis’s production capacity, inventory, and distribution network.
  • Align with production and demand planning to ensure clear expectations for fulfilling obligations and meeting commitments to all customers (internal and external).
  • Oversee the resolution of product availability issues for customer orders through root cause analysis and action plans.
  • Coordinate responses to product availability issues, ensuring impact is resolved and systematic, sustainable corrective actions are deployed.
  • Identify and develop new systems, tools, planning processes, and capabilities to improve supply planning for both purchased finished goods and manufactured products.
  • Lead the Supply Review portion of the Sales and Operations Planning (S&OP) process and ensure alignment to customer and financial requirements with manufacturing and supplier capabilities.
  • Serve as a key contributor and participant in the Executive S&OP Cadence.
  • Establish and drive improvements to KPIs, including inventory (actuals vs. budget, inventory turns), Slow Moving/Obsolete (SLOB), and customer service (Fill Rate/OTIF).
  • Ensure ERP settings are aligned with desired system outputs including planning data, safety stocks, MRP recommendations, etc.
  • Support and influence business planning and financial planning processes, leveraging lean concepts to develop and implement advanced supply chain solutions, processes, and system improvements.
